    Description
    Designed to promote academic and career success by exploring student development from an educational, sociological, psychological and physiological perspective. Exploration of higher education opportunities, potential career interests and a focus on educational planning. Recommended for students planning to complete an associate degree and/or transfer to a university. Field trips may be required.
